ksmatthews Posted September 1, 2008 Share Posted September 1, 2008 HI There, I am familiar with the process of uploading multiple files by creating one control for each file like this ... <? $num_uploads = $_POST['uploadsNumber']; for($i=0; $i < $num_uploads; $i++) <input name="uploadFile<? echo $i;?>" type="file" id="uploadFile<? echo $i;?>" /> ?> BUT how can upload multiple files so that the user can select several files from the same folder by using CTRL to select multiple files. This would only require one line .. <input name="uploadFile" type="file" id="uploadFile" /> instead of one for EACH file. blinky001 Posted September 1, 2008 Share Posted September 1, 2008 I think you can do this with JS helpers (try Mootools extensions), but the more common way to do this is with a Flash program.
